Abstract

This study examines the effect of pre-heat treatment on laser engraving of aspen thermowood. We used an infrared CO2 laser with a wavelength of 10640 nm to engrave aspen thermowood samples with different pre-treatment temperatures, including one non-treated sample (base). The samples had a similar moisture content of about 6 - 8%, but exhibited different shades of brown depending on the pre-treatment temperature. The engraving depth and width were measured for each sample, and 8 graphs were constructed to analyze the results. Our findings show that pre-treatment temperature has a significant effect on the efficiency of laser engraving, with higher pre-treatment temperatures resulting in deeper engraving lines. The study provides valuable insights into the optimization of laser engraving parameters for aspen thermowood, and demonstrates the potential of pre-heat treatment to improve the quality of laser-engraved wooden products.
